UNPKG

tdesign-mobile-vue

Version:
128 lines (123 loc) 2.49 kB
/** * tdesign v1.7.0 * (c) 2024 TDesign Group * @license MIT */ 'use strict'; Object.defineProperty(exports, '__esModule', { value: true }); var InputProps = { align: { type: String, default: "left", validator: function validator(val) { if (!val) return true; return ["left", "center", "right"].includes(val); } }, allowInputOverMax: Boolean, autocomplete: { type: String, default: void 0 }, autofocus: Boolean, borderless: Boolean, clearTrigger: { type: String, default: "always", validator: function validator(val) { if (!val) return true; return ["always", "focus"].includes(val); } }, clearable: Boolean, disabled: { type: Boolean, default: void 0 }, enterkeyhint: { type: String, validator: function validator(val) { if (!val) return true; return ["enter", "done", "go", "next", "previous", "search", "send"].includes(val); } }, format: { type: Function }, label: { type: [String, Function] }, layout: { type: String, default: "horizontal", validator: function validator(val) { if (!val) return true; return ["vertical", "horizontal"].includes(val); } }, maxcharacter: { type: Number }, maxlength: { type: [String, Number] }, name: { type: String, default: "" }, placeholder: { type: String, default: void 0 }, prefixIcon: { type: Function }, readonly: { type: Boolean, default: void 0 }, spellCheck: Boolean, status: { type: String, default: "default", validator: function validator(val) { if (!val) return true; return ["default", "success", "warning", "error"].includes(val); } }, suffix: { type: [String, Function] }, suffixIcon: { type: Function }, tips: { type: [String, Function] }, type: { type: String, default: "text", validator: function validator(val) { if (!val) return true; return ["text", "number", "url", "tel", "password", "search", "submit", "hidden"].includes(val); } }, value: { type: [String, Number], default: void 0 }, modelValue: { type: [String, Number], default: void 0 }, defaultValue: { type: [String, Number] }, onBlur: Function, onChange: Function, onClear: Function, onFocus: Function, onValidate: Function }; exports["default"] = InputProps; //# sourceMappingURL=props.js.map